South Dakota State is a fairly large public school situated in Brookings, South Dakota. It awarded 1 associates’s sociology degrees in 2019-2020.

South Dakota State did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our “Best Sociology Associate Degree Schools in the Plains States Region” list. The yearly cost to attend South Dakota State is $19,252 for plains states region associate degree sociology students with aid.

The student loan default rate at the school is 3.8%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
